Jeanette Philips is a scholar working on Surgery,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and Oncology. According to data from OpenAlex, Jeanette Philips has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 844 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 12 papers in Surgery, 7 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ine and 7 papers in Oncology. Recurrent topics in Jeanette Philips’s work include Bladder and Urothelial Cancer Treatments (5 papers), Salivary Gland Tumors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ers) and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(3 papers). Jeanette Philips is often cited by papers focused on Bladder and Urothelial Cancer Treatments (5 papers), Salivary Gland Tumors Diagnosis and Treatment (4 papers) and Gastric Cancer Management and Outcomes (3 papers). Jeanette Philips collaborates with scholars based in Australia, United States and New Zealand. Jeanette Philips's co-authors include Leigh Delbridge, Bruce G. Robinson, G. Alex Bishop, Bruce M. Hall, Pamela J. Russell, E. J. Wills, Diana Learoyd, Derek Raghavan, Deborah J. Marsh and Michael J. Solomon and has published in prestigious journals such as The Lancet, The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ism and The Journal of Urology.
